Painting Description
"Étude De Femmes Couchées" is a notable work by the French artist Charles Georges Dufresne, who was active during the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Dufresne, born in 1876 in Thais, France, is recognized for his contributions to painting, printmaking, and sculpture. His works often reflect a deep engagement with the human form, and "Étude De Femmes Couchées" is no exception.
This particular piece, whose title translates to "Study of Reclining Women," exemplifies Dufresne's fascination with the female form and his ability to capture the subtleties of human anatomy and posture. The artwork is characterized by its fluid lines and the delicate interplay of light and shadow, which together create a sense of depth and movement. Dufresne's technique in this study demonstrates his skill in rendering the human body with both precision and a sense of softness, highlighting the natural curves and relaxed poses of the reclining figures.
"Étude De Femmes Couchées" is also indicative of the broader trends in early 20th-century European art, where there was a significant focus on exploring new ways of representing the human figure. Dufresne's work aligns with the modernist movement's emphasis on breaking away from traditional academic art forms and experimenting with more expressive and abstract techniques.
Throughout his career, Dufresne was influenced by various artistic movements, including Symbolism and Fauvism, which can be seen in the vibrant yet controlled use of color and form in his studies. His ability to blend these influences while maintaining a unique personal style has earned him a respected place in the history of modern art.
"Étude De Femmes Couchées" remains a testament to Dufresne's artistic vision and his enduring interest in the beauty and complexity of the human figure. The work continues to be studied and admired for its technical excellence and its contribution to the evolution of figurative art in the early 20th century.
